Early Stumbles and Product Evolution
The journey of the Small Stick began with a presale model tested last fall on the 5.10c route "Pocket Rocket" in Moab, Utah. The initial experience was less than ideal. During an attempt to clip the first bolt, situated just above a roof overhang, a crucial component of the collapsible pole on the Small Stick snapped. This failure sent the quickdraw and rope plummeting, causing a tense moment for the climber and her husband, Casey, who was managing the equipment from below.
Upon reporting the incident, Small Stick Climbing acknowledged the defect. Out of 250 units distributed in the presale, this was the second reported pole break. The company’s response was swift, characterizing the issue as "two too many" failures and indicating a commitment to rectifying the problem. This early setback, though concerning, set the stage for a redesigned product.
A few months later, a revised Small Stick, along with a more robust and longer version, the Small Stick Plus, were provided for further testing. The redesign included a modification to the arms cradling the carabiner, making them more supple and requiring less force for a successful clip. After several months of rigorous use across various terrains and conditions in Utah, neither the original redesigned Small Stick nor the Small Stick Plus experienced any pole failures or other structural damage. This suggests that the initial design flaw has been addressed, paving the way for a more reliable product.
Origins and Design Philosophy
The genesis of the Small Stick lies in a climber’s personal need. Hayley McKinney, co-founder of Small Stick Climbing, reportedly approached her partner, Ryman Wiemann, with a desire for a stick clip that could be used effectively mid-route, rather than solely for the initial bolts of a climb. McKinney, an aerospace engineer by trade, developed a fear of falling after a serious trad fall in 2019. She found that the cautious use of stick-clipping techniques helped her manage and ultimately overcome this debilitating fear. This personal motivation fueled the development of a product designed to enhance climber confidence and allow for more controlled progression on challenging routes.
Wiemann, leveraging his expertise in aerospace engineering with experience designing prototype parts for entities like NASA and SpaceX, applied his skills to create a durable climbing tool. The Small Sticks are constructed using 7075 aerospace-grade aluminum, a material renowned for its strength-to-weight ratio. While the poles are imported, the majority of the product is manufactured in their Las Vegas, Nevada workshop, emphasizing a commitment to quality control and domestic production for key components.
Product Specifications and Comparison

The Small Stick line currently comprises two models: the Original Small Stick and the Small Stick Plus. Both are designed to function similarly to traditional stick clips, featuring extendable poles and compatibility with most quickdraws. The process involves loading a quickdraw into the device, clipping the rope to the lower carabiner, extending the pole to reach the bolt, and making the clip. This allows climbers to establish a top-rope setup for a few moves, facilitating easier progression on difficult sections. Both models are remarkably compact when collapsed, measuring just over a foot in length and weighing comparably to standard climbing gear, making them unobtrusive additions to a climber’s harness.
-
Original Small Stick:
- Extended Length: 5 feet 5 inches
- Compact Length: 13.5 inches
- Weight: 113 grams (comparable to an average quickdraw)
- Price: $79.00
-
Small Stick Plus:
- Extended Length: 6 feet 3 inches
- Compact Length: 14.5 inches
- Weight: 149 grams (comparable to a Black Diamond C4 #4 cam)
- Price: $99.99
A full-sized version is reportedly in development, suggesting a potential expansion of the product line to cater to a wider range of climbing scenarios.
The mid-route stick clip market, though niche, is seeing increased interest. Several competitors offer similar functionalities, each with its own set of advantages and disadvantages:
-
Magic Wand (Hangdog Climbing): This device, while compact and affordable ($25.99), requires specialized carabiners. Each version is designed for a specific carabiner type, necessitating carabiner swaps or the purchase of multiple specialized quickdraws for repeated use on a route. This lack of universal compatibility can be a significant drawback for climbers seeking seamless integration with their existing gear.
-
Pronghorn Stick Clip (Boulder, CO): The Pronghorn is perhaps the closest competitor to the Small Sticks, offering an impressive extended reach of up to eight feet. It also packs down to a very compact 13 inches. However, it is designed to work with "most" wire-gate carabiners and cannot clip permadraws, unlike the Small Stick Plus. Furthermore, the Pronghorn’s construction relies on less robust materials compared to the Small Sticks’ aerospace-grade aluminum and stainless steel components. A key differentiator is the Small Sticks’ design, which allows for pole replacement, a feature not available on the Pronghorn or other similar models, hinting at a longer product lifespan.
-
Trango Beta Stick EVO (Climb length): Trango offers the Beta Stick EVO, with a "Climb" length variant theoretically usable for mid-route clipping. However, its considerable weight (314 grams) and susceptibility to breakage due to plastic components make it less ideal for dynamic climbing. Its current out-of-stock status further limits its immediate relevance in the market.
Performance Review: Strengths and Weaknesses
After months of testing across various Utah climbing areas, including Ogden Canyon, the La Sal Mountains, and Devil’s Playground, a clearer picture of the Small Sticks’ performance emerges.

Strengths:
- Enhanced Confidence for Projecting and Runouts: The Small Stick proves invaluable for climbers working on challenging projects, allowing them to decipher cruxes and build up to redpoint attempts without losing crucial ground or the mental momentum gained on a climb. For shorter climbers or those with a fear of falling, it offers a practical solution to overcome runout sections and reach bolts that might otherwise be difficult to clip.
- Compact and Lightweight Design: Both models are easily clipped to a harness via a small loop and are virtually unnoticeable during climbing. The poles did not accidentally extend during the testing period, a crucial safety feature.
- Quickdraw Compatibility: The Small Sticks are highly compatible with a wide range of quickdraws, eliminating the need for specialized gear for most users, unlike some competitors. The Small Stick Plus even offers a method for clipping permadraws, further enhancing its versatility.
- Durability (Post-Redesign): The redesigned models have demonstrated robust performance, with no structural failures reported during the testing phase. The use of high-quality materials suggests a long-term durability for the core components.
- Repairability: The ability to replace poles, a known potential failure point, adds significant value and extends the product’s lifespan, distinguishing it from many competitors.
Weaknesses:
- Pole Wobble on Original Small Stick: The original Small Stick, when fully extended, exhibits a noticeable wobble. This can make precise bolt clipping challenging, especially in windy conditions or when reaching the absolute limit of its extension. This issue is largely absent in the sturdier Small Stick Plus.
- Clipping Finesse Required: While the design has been improved, making clips can still be finicky for some users, particularly those who are less dexterous or patient. Approximately 25-30% of attempts resulted in frustration and abandonment of the clipping attempt.
- Potential for Premature Carabiner Closure: In awkward clipping positions, or while attempting to adjust the stick, the carabiner could occasionally close prematurely, requiring a reset.
- Mindset Impact: An unexpected consequence of using mid-route stick clips is their potential to alter a climber’s mindset. The perceived safety net can, paradoxically, lead to more timid climbing, as the temptation to avoid challenging or runout sections by clipping the next bolt becomes a subconscious influence. This effect is more pronounced for climbers who primarily use the device to mitigate fear rather than for project progression.
Addressing Pole Stability and Usage Recommendations
Small Stick Climbing offers several recommendations to mitigate issues related to pole stability and longevity. They advise pulling up the slack in the rope from the belayer’s side to reduce the weight on the pole. Additionally, for longer pitches, they suggest tying off the rope to the harness to further offload weight, which can improve pole stability and extend the product’s lifespan. While the author has implemented some of these suggestions, the original Small Stick still demonstrates a slight downward arc when fully extended.
The company also offers a one-year warranty for pole breaks. For devices outside this warranty period, replacement poles are available for purchase, further underscoring the pole as a key component for potential wear and tear.
Broader Implications for the Climbing Community
The development and refinement of products like the Small Stick reflect a growing trend in the climbing industry towards tools that enhance accessibility and allow climbers to push their limits safely. For individuals who grapple with fear of falling or physical limitations such as height, these devices can be transformative, opening up routes and styles of climbing that might otherwise be inaccessible.
However, the initial design flaw and subsequent user feedback highlight the critical importance of rigorous testing and quality control in the development of safety-critical climbing equipment. The quick response from Small Stick Climbing in addressing the issue and redesigning the product is commendable and crucial for building trust within the climbing community.
The potential psychological impact of using such devices also warrants consideration. While the Small Stick can be a powerful tool for projecting and building confidence, climbers must remain mindful of its influence on their overall risk assessment and decision-making on the wall. A balanced approach, where the stick clip is used strategically to facilitate progression rather than as a crutch to avoid challenges, is likely the most beneficial path for long-term climbing development.
